Warning
This monitor is to monitor clinical patients, only for doctors and nurses‟ use.
Warning
Don‘t open cover of the equipment to avoid possible risks in electric shock. Any maintenance or upgrading
on the monitor must be conducted by service personnel trained and authorized by our Company.
Warning
Don‘t use this monitor where there are flammables such as anesthetic agent, so as to prevent from
explosion.
Warning
Users before starting use should check whether the equipment and its accessories can work properly and
safety.
Warning
Please make sufficient alarming setting for each patient in order to prevent from delayed therapy and make
sure there is voice effect during alarming.
Warning
Don‘t use mobile phones around the monitor. Mobile phones will generate strong emission fields and
disturb the monitor.
Warning
During defibrillation don‘t touch patients, tables and the machine.
Warning
Equipments inter-connected with the monitor should form an equal-potential body (as protective effective
earthing).
